Тест по теме линейные алгоритмы

Инструкция к тесту:

описание переменных производить строго в порядке их появления в формуле

записывать ответы строчными (маленькими) буквами

в качестве отступа использовать одиночный пробел

выражения описывать без пробелов

 

 

Задание #1

Вопрос:

Отметьте верные имена переменных 

 

Выберите несколько из 10 вариантов ответа:

1) F

2) bedin

3) end

4) s5

5) u 4

6) ф

7) 1ц

8) 12b

9) л1

10) su_1

 

Задание #2

Вопрос:

Какого типа переменные потребуются для обозначения указанных понятий

 

Укажите соответствие для всех 6 вариантов ответа:

1) integer

2) real

 

1.Количество мальчиков в классе

2.Путь пройденный туристом

3.Скорость движения поезда

4.Количество дней в месяце

5.Масса тела человека

6.Номер страницы в книге

 

Задание #3

Вопрос:

Выберить подходящие ответы. Что делают данные фрагменты программ?

 

 

Укажите соответствие для всех 6 вариантов ответа:

1) описание переменной b целого типа

2) ввод переменной  a

3) описание переменной b вещественного типа

4) вывод переменой b

5) ввод переменной b

6) описание переменной  a вещественного типа

 

1. readln(a);

2. writeln(b);

3. var b:integer;

4. var a:real;

5. var b:real;

6. readln(b);

 

Задание #4

Вопрос:

Описать переменную с - целого типа

 

Запишите ответ:

__________________________________________

 

Задание #5

Вопрос:

Вывод переменных a и b

 

Запишите ответ:

__________________________________________

 

Задание #6

Вопрос:

Описать переменную w целого типа, а переменную  x вещественного типа

 

Запишите ответ:

__________________________________________

 

Задание #7

Вопрос:

Выберите подходящие ответы. Что делают данные фрагменты программ? 

 

Укажите соответствие для всех 5 вариантов ответа:

1) увеличение переменной b на 4

2) уменьшение переменной b в 4

3) ввод переменной b

4) увеличение переменной b в 4 

5) присвоить переменной b значение 4

 

1. b:=4;

2. b:=b*4;

3. b:=b/4;

4. b:=b+4;

5. readln(b);

 

Задание #8

Вопрос:

Наберите команду, которая выполняет следующее действие:

переменной b присвоить сумму 6 и х

 

Запишите ответ:

__________________________________________

 

Задание #9

Вопрос:

Допишите недостающие части программы для нахождения значения выражения: 

w=14s-11b.

Program Primer4;

...

begin

readln(s,b);

...

writeln(w);

end.

 

Запишите ответ:

__________________________________________

 

Задание #10

Вопрос:

Наберите команду, которая выполняет следующее действие: увеличить переменную s в 7 раз.

 

Запишите ответ:

__________________________________________